DAILY Record publisher Reach has come under fire from the NFRN.

The NFRN has criticised Reach after it was revealed that a cover price rise on the Scottish daily will be accompanied by a 20% cut in the margin for stockists.

On 28 October, the weekday edition of the Daily Record increased by 5p to 85p.

NFRN president Stuart Reddish said: “The latest move by Reach gives retailers yet another reason to give greater attention to higher margin categories and give these products more space.”
